The Underwater Kinetics Product Range
Aqualite Max 3000 — Primary Dive Light
3000 lumens through a narrow, penetrating beam for night diving, wrecks, and caves. Three brightness levels plus emergency flash mode selected by a large rear switch. A diffusion filter slips in for smooth wide-angle illumination for photography. The lithium-ion battery is removable for charging and replaceable with a spare for all-day diving without waiting on a recharge. Compatible with the full Aqualite handgrip and photo arm accessory family.
Aqualite Multi — Three-Color LED Explorer
White light (two levels) for reef exploration in full color. Red illumination for spotting light-sensitive marine creatures without disturbing them or attracting species you don't want. UV395 beam for revealing fluorescence and colors that are genuinely invisible under any other light source. Emergency flasher mode. Removable lithium-ion battery with spare-battery capability for all-day use. A wide-angle diffuser included for video and photography. The multi-color capability makes this the most versatile single light in the Aqualite lineup for curious, methodical reef exploration.
Aqualite PRO2 — Interchangeable Lens System
A multi-purpose travel dive light with two interchangeable lens options: a narrow beam lens for combing the reef and looking under ledges, and a wide-angle lens for photography. A diffuser is included for an even wider beam for GoPro and similar ultra-wide cameras. Three power levels via the rear large push-button switch. Extra-large removable lithium-ion battery, spare-battery compatible for extended all-day use. Compatible with the full Aqualite grip and handle accessory ecosystem.
Blue Tang HYDRALLOY Knife
The Blue Tang uses UK's patented HYDRALLOY steel — a proprietary alloy that is both strong and corrosion-resistant. Most knife steels offer one of these properties at the expense of the other; HYDRALLOY achieves both. A serrated edge and hooked edge handle all types of rope and line cutting across the scenarios where a dive knife actually matters. Available in Blunt Tip Yellow for maximum underwater visibility.
Battery Packs
Rechargeable NiMH battery packs for the C8 eLED L2 and Light Cannon eLED L1, boosting max lumens to 1200 and providing up to a ten-year service life with proper care. Airline-safe for travel.

Frequently Asked Questions — Underwater Kinetics
What is HYDRALLOY steel?
A patented Underwater Kinetics alloy engineered to be both strong and corrosion-resistant — properties that most conventional steel alloys trade off against each other. Most dive knife steels are either strong or highly corrosion-resistant; HYDRALLOY achieves both simultaneously.
Why does the Aqualite Multi have a UV mode?
The UV395 beam causes certain marine organisms, coral, and other sea life to fluoresce — emitting colors that are simply invisible under white or red light. It reveals a dimension of the reef that no other lighting mode can show.
What is the advantage of a removable battery over a USB-charged fixed battery?
A removable battery lets you carry a pre-charged spare and swap it mid-dive day without waiting for a charge cycle. If you're doing multiple dives in one day, you can switch batteries between dives and charge the depleted one while diving with the fresh one.
